I forgot to say that after the first month, I have cheated at least one night a week.

Last night I had baby back ribbs (sauce), cornbread, steak fries, etc.

Last week I had pizza.

Stick to it 6 days a week, you will see results! (and the day after enjoying all those carbs YOU WILL FEEL GUILTY -- which will get you back on track .... until you cheat again!)

Hiya PC: congratulations! Keep it up!

Y'know, your cheat night is probably acting similarly to the carb up done by people following CKD or Body Opus. (See the exercise forums if you're not sure what that is. ) It's not a trick that I would recommend to newbies or to people with blood sugar problems, but it sounds like it's doing you good.
